Federer Talks New Pro Staff RF 97 Autograph
Roger Federer
has made his mark on the new Wilson Pro Staff RF 97 Autograph racquet
The new stick adds classic white accents at the three and nine o’clock positions, introduces the design concept of performance-enhancing graphics to the brand’s performance racquets.

Wilson Labs used the stark contrast of classic white on an all-black frame to introduce a new level of visual acuity to the racquet when it is in motion.
“I think this new racquet looks very iconic, and classic, yet seems to jump off the court in a very recognizable way,” said Federer. “My last racquet featured a tuxedo-style look, so now, with the addition of white, I can finally say that my ‘tuxedo,’ has its shirt. I love the way it looks and feels.”
“I also like the way the racquet leaves a ‘line’ through the air to the eye, which adds to its specialness.” said Federer.
The frame's look is grounded in two classic and contrasting colors, black and white. The addition of white was a key design decision, as both Federer and the team of Wilson innovators wanted to distill and simplify, even further, the clean look of his previous racquet.
The inside throat of the new Pro Staff RF 97 Autograph racquet carries a more prominent Roger Federer signature. And the outside throat features a matching Wilson logo in Classic White and the Pro Staff franchise name, which has been laser etched into the racket in silver chrome lettering.
